FAQ: Everything You Need to Know About Pipe Elbow Degrees
Q1: What’s the difference between 1.5D, 3D, and 5D elbows?
A: The “D” stands for pipe diameter. A 1.5D elbow has a bend radius 1.5 times the pipe’s outer diameter — ideal for tight spaces. 3D and 5D elbows offer lower friction loss and are preferred in high-flow or high-pressure systems like steam turbines or LNG pipelines. We manufacture all three with precision tolerances.
